Weather in April

April, the same as March, is a moderately hot spring month in Nautla, Mexico, with an average temperature varying between 28.5°C (83.3°F) and 22.1°C (71.8°F).

Temperature

With April's arrival, Nautla, Mexico, notes an average high-temperature of a still moderately hot 28.5°C (83.3°F), closely following the trend of the preceding month. In the month of April, the average low-temperature in Nautla usually rests at an agreeable 22.1°C (71.8°F).

Heat index

In April, the average heat index is computed to be a tropical 32°C (89.6°F). Fatigue might occur with continuous exposure and activity, potentially causing heat cramps.
Regarding the heat index, one should be aware it's determined by shaded settings and mild winds. Under direct sunshine, the heat index values might be elevated by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'felt air temperature' or 'real feel', joins air temperature with relative humidity to produce a temperature perception for humans. Factors including metabolic differences, physical activity, and clothing are additional elements that influence the individual's temperature experience. One must note that being under the direct sun can escalate the heat's effects, with the heat index possibly rising by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ees. Heat index values are highly critical for babies and toddlers. Kids often lack the knowledge about the necessity to take breaks and consume liquids. Thirst, as a late symptom of dehydration, necessitates the maintenance of hydration, particularly during enduring physical activities.

Humidity

In April, the average relative humidity is 75%.

Rainfall

The months with the least rainfall in Nautla are March and April Rain falls for 8.1 days and accumulates 21mm (0.83") of rain.

Daylight

In Nautla, Mexico, the average length of the day in April is 12h and 37min.
On the first day of April, sunrise is at 6:19 am and sunset at 6:41 pm. On the last day of the month, sunrise is at 5:57 am and sunset at 6:50 pm CST.

Sunshine

The average sunshine in April is 9.2h.

UV index

April through September, with an average maximum UV index of 7, are months with the highest UV index in Nautla. A UV Index estimate of 6 to 7 represents a high health risk from unsafe exposure to UV radiation for average individuals.
Note: In April, the maximum UV index of 7 translates into these guidelines:
Uphold preventive measures and conform to sun safety guidelines. Defending against skin and eye harm is crucial. Seek shade and limit direct sun exposure between 10 a.m. and 4 p.m., the peak period for UV radiation. Keep in mind that shade structures like parasols or canopies do not offer complete sun protection. Stay sun-safe with clothing that is both closely woven and worn loosely.

Average temperature in April - Nautla, Mexico
Average temperature in April
Nautla, Mexico
  • Average high temperature in April: 28.5°C

The warmest month (with the highest average high temperature) is August (30.6°C).
The month with the lowest average high temperature is January (22.8°C).

  • Average low temperature in April: 22.1°C

The month with the highest average low temperature is June (24.5°C).
The coldest month (with the lowest average low temperature) is January (17°C).
